Transaction 3429e8daf94803325499a39bfd2de4b946522c8a931664e97276721db3e6d3ea
1 Input
1 Output
-
3429e8daf94803325499a39bfd2de4b946522c8a931664e97276721db3e6d3ea:0
- value
- 875639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a24816193d5dcfe48535ba1acffd8281b6fe5e37 OP_EQUAL
- address
- 3GV5kGNMaWPjwCoNrHS6aEL32zJA9bGvkU